Chicago Burlington & Quincy Railroad 4-8-4 Class O-5 5601 presumed at Philadelphia, Pennsylvania on an unknown day in September 1930, photograph by Baldwin Locomotive Works, print by H. L. Broadbelt, Chuck Zeiler collection. Number 5601 (c/n 61444) was one of eight Baldwin 4-8-4's built in 1930, the Q's first Northerns, road numbers 5600-5607. They were fitted with Elesco feedwater heaters. More 4-8-4's were built by the CB&Q using Baldwin boilers (#'s 5608-5635) and the home-built locomotives were fitted with Worthington feedwater heaters.
